Complete Septic Design Process
Our methodology to septic design starts with a thorough property assessment. This essential first step involves examining soil composition, groundwater levels, land contours, and proximity to water bodies or water sources. Our engineers perform detailed soil analysis to determine percolation rates and locate the optimal location for your septic system components.

Using the data collected during the site evaluation, our team creates detailed septic design plans that outline the size, configuration, and layout of your septic system. These plans incorporate precise details for the septic tank, distribution system, and leach field, guaranteeing that each component is properly dimensioned and positioned for maximum performance.

Innovative Septic Design Solutions for Challenging Sites
At MAP Engineering, we excel in developing septic design systems for challenging sites that may have appeared inappropriate for conventional septic systems. Whether your property has size constraints, poor soil conditions, elevated water tables, or steep slopes, our team can develop alternative systems that overcome these limitations.

Our expertise extends to modern septic technologies such as pressure distribution, raised beds, aerobic treatment units, and low-pressure dosing systems. These specialized approaches allow us to design functional septic systems for properties where standard traditional systems would be impractical or ineffective.
